The day after the disastrous royal gala, the Fellstar pirates regroup to search for Koltesh, and wait for their next summons to report to the princess.CW for surgery & necrosis
Zellias and Finch share a magical ballroom dance, and an ill-timed fart from an individual who shall remain nameless ruins the party for literally everyone.CW for necrosis
The princess’ plan goes into action as Zellias and Finch navigate the tension-filled royal gala while Eo, Galva, and Koltesh explore the castle unsupervised.

This podcast offers a creative and entertaining exploration of original adventures in the world of tabletop role-playing games, primarily set in Dungeons & Dragons. The narrative flows through various sessions where humor and camaraderie emerge amid intense storytelling and character development. The adventurers tackle a range of challenges, from battling doppelgängers to navigating political intrigue, all while maintaining a light-hearted tone that underscores their friendship and shared experiences. Each episode often features unique character arcs and ethical dilemmas, highlighting the adventure's stakes while still allowing for laughter and absurdity.
